If a block of mass 1 kg is attached to a spring with a spring constant of 50 N/m and is set into simple harmonic motion, what is the time period of its oscillation?

A

0.89 seconds

B

26 seconds

C

0.63 seconds

D

0.45 seconds

Correct Answer

Option A

Detailed Explanation

The time period T for a spring-block system is given by T = 2π√(m/k). Substituting m = 1 kg and k = 50 N/m, T = 2π√(1/50) = 0.89 seconds.
